Transaction 62397142a5ae8d37f11fe34f61ba7f72743105c8042b8517c69ae4dc8420bf61

1 Input
2 Outputs
  • 62397142a5ae8d37f11fe34f61ba7f72743105c8042b8517c69ae4dc8420bf61:0
  • value  14845
    address  18rdKmjrg1EawxgiVT3ikLExj6GWS2MNCk
  • 62397142a5ae8d37f11fe34f61ba7f72743105c8042b8517c69ae4dc8420bf61:1
  • value  121251
    address  3FJpAdNKy3QcXxAWyanXe1gU6WjsLuAdz8